目录
- 什么是IPSec VPN?
- 为什么需要搭建IPSec VPN?
- 搭建IPSec VPN的步骤
- 步骤一:准备工作
- 步骤二:安装IPSec VPN软件
- 步骤三:配置IPSec VPN
- 步骤四:启动IPSec VPN服务
- 如何连接到IPSec VPN?
- 常见问题解答
- 问题一:什么是IPSec VPN?
- 问题二:如何搭建IPSec VPN?
- 问题三:如何解决IPSec VPN连接失败的问题?
- 问题四:IPSec VPN有哪些安全性考虑?
- 问题五:如何优化IPSec VPN的性能?
- 问题六:IPSec VPN与其他VPN协议有什么区别?
什么是IPSec VPN?
IPSec(Internet Protocol Security)是一种用于安全地传输IP数据的协议套件,而IPSec VPN则是基于IPSec协议构建的一种虚拟专用网络,用于安全地连接不同网络或远程设备。
为什么需要搭建IPSec VPN?
- 提供安全的远程访问:员工可以通过IPSec VPN安全地远程访问公司网络资源。
- 加密数据传输:IPSec VPN通过加密技术确保数据在传输过程中的安全性,防止数据被窃取或篡改。
- 跨网络连接:IPSec VPN可以连接不同地理位置的网络,实现远程办公、分支机构连接等功能。
搭建IPSec VPN的步骤
步骤一:准备工作
在开始搭建IPSec VPN之前,确保满足以下条件:
- 拥有一台运行Linux操作系统的服务器。
- 公网IP地址。
- Root权限或sudo权限。
步骤二:安装IPSec VPN软件
-
在Linux服务器上打开终端。
-
使用包管理器安装StrongSwan软件包。
sudo apt-get update sudo apt-get install strongswan
步骤三:配置IPSec VPN
-
编辑StrongSwan配置文件。
sudo nano /etc/ipsec.conf
-
添加VPN连接配置。
conn my-vpn type=tunnel left=%defaultroute leftsubnet=0.0.0.0/0 leftid=your_server_ip right=%any rightsubnet=10.10.10.0/24 rightid=%any authby=secret auto=start
步骤四:启动IPSec VPN服务
-
重启StrongSwan服务。
sudo systemctl restart strongswan
-
检查StrongSwan服务状态。
sudo systemctl status strongswan
如何连接到IPSec VPN?
- 在客户端设备上设置IPSec VPN连接。
- 输入IPSec VPN服务器的公网IP地址、用户名和密码。
- 连接到IPSec VPN。
常见问题解答
问题一:什么是IPSec VPN?
IPSec VPN是一种基于IPSec协议的虚拟专用网络,用于安全地连接不同网络或远程设备。
问题二:如何搭建IPSec VPN?
请参考本文提供的详细教程。
问题三:如何解决IPSec VPN连接失败的问题?
- 检查配置是否正确。
- 检查防火墙设置是否允许IPSec VPN流量通过。
问题四:IPSec VPN有哪些安全性考虑?
- 使用强加密算法保护数据传输。
- 定期更新安全补丁以防止已知漏洞。
问题五:如何优化IPSec VPN的性能?
- 使用硬件加速设备。
- 优化服务器和客户端的网络配置。
问题六:IPSec VPN与其他VPN协议有什么区别?
- IPSec VPN提供了更高的安全性,适用于对数据安全性要求较高的场景。
- 其他VPN协议如PPTP、L2TP等则通常速度较快,但安全性较低。
正文完